7.18 Program 410. Maintenance – air-tight aircraft lead acid battery
Stage name Maximum
Duration
Program number 410
Operation number 4
Operation type Maintenance
Battery type Lead acid
Manufacturing process Gel / absorbed
electrolyte
Access to valves Unavailable
Battery type 10
Minimum battery capacity 2 Ah
Maximum battery capacity 200 Ah
Minimum battery voltage 2
Maximum battery voltage 30
Maximum number of batteries 15
Stage 1 (S1) Discharge Discharge current 0.2 6 h
а = xС (A)
Stage 1 (S1) Discharge Discharge depth 1.5 6 h
V/battery
Stage 2 (S2) Precharge Voltage chargingа 2.4 2 h
Umax = V/battery
Stage 2 (S2) Precharge Current = xС (A) Х=0.4 2 h
Stage 3 (S3) I-Charge 1 Current = xС (A) 0.4 6 h
Stage 3 (S3) I-Charge 1 Umax = V/battery 2.4 6 h
Stage 4 (S4) U-Charge 1 Umax = V/battery 2.4 6 h
Stage 4 (S4) U-Charge 1 I а= xС (A) 0.02 6 h
Stage 4 (S4) U-Charge 1 Umax = V/battery 2.4 2 h
Stage 5 (S5) Discharge Discharge current 0.2 6 h
а = xС (A)
Stage 5 (S5) Discharge Discharge depth 1.5 6 h
V/battery
Stage 6 (S6) I-Charge 2 Current = xС (A) 0.4 6 h
Stage 6 (S6) I-Charge 2 Umax = V/battery 2.4 6 h
Stage 7 (S7) U-Charge 2 Umax = V/battery 2.4 6 h
Stage 7 (S7) U-Charge 2 I а= xС (A) 0.02 6 h
Stage 7 (S7) U-Charge 2 Umax = V/battery 2.4 2 h
Note: the program is identical to program 310
Note: when the maximum output current of the device is exceeded the maximum time para-
meters change accordingly.
